In "In the Dark," a suspenseful novel by an internationally bestselling author, a woman and child are discovered locked in a basement, setting off a tense investigation that unravels long-buried secrets. Detective Inspector Adam Fawley links the case to a previous unresolved mystery, leading to startling revelations about the individuals involved. With a mix of shocking discoveries and unexpected turns, the story explores the unsettling reality that danger can lurk behind seemingly ordinary facades.
